The routes that are becoming a threat to Sir Alastair Cook, will soon take over his kingdom


In fact, the record for scoring the most runs in the history of Test cricket for England is currently in the name of Alastair Cook. He played 161 matches for the English team between 2006 and 2018. Meanwhile, his bat yielded 12472 runs in 291 innings at an average of 45.35. (alastaircook84/Instagram)

Leave a Comment